fix: enforce max tokens above 0 in assistantservice #530

This commit is contained in:
kangfenmao 2025-01-13 15:03:37 +08:00
parent 4ecbf3edab
commit cf7c0fc1fc

View File

@ -90,7 +90,7 @@ export const getAssistantSettings = (assistant: Assistant): AssistantSettings =>
if (assistant.settings?.enableMaxTokens) {
const maxTokens = assistant.settings.maxTokens
if (typeof maxTokens === 'number') {
return maxTokens > 100 ? maxTokens : DEFAULT_MAX_TOKENS
return maxTokens > 0 ? maxTokens : DEFAULT_MAX_TOKENS
}
return DEFAULT_MAX_TOKENS
}